Ubuntu Touch OTA-9 Gets New Unity 8, Indicator Network with VPN Editor Fixes, More

Ubuntu Touch OTA-9 saw some good releases today, as the team of hard working developers managed to add a new version of the indicator-network, which features several improvements for the VPN editor, fix various issues for the Web Browser app, as well as to updated the Ubuntu Keyboard to UITK 1.3.

Furthermore, the Ubuntu Touch devs managed to land new and improved versions of the Unity 8 user interface, as well as several of its components, such as Unity API, Unity Scopes Shell, and Unity Scope Mediascreener, which is a new feature for in-car music playback.
